**14:22 — Tracing goes dark.** So here's where it got fun. Requests hopping from Cartwheel's checkout service into Plumline's inventory layer stopped carrying trace headers, because a proxy upgrade silently stripped them. New folks: this is why we always check header propagation first when spans vanish mid-flow. Dara from the platform squad spotted it by diffing raw requests on both sides of the proxy. We rolled the proxy config back at 14:41 and spans reappeared immediately. The fix shipped under the trace below.

session token of fawep-tageg = htk4_82d8

Team,

The Cartwheel barcode scanner integration is frozen for review. Scope: the new Pellin decoder library, camera permission prompts, and the offline lookup cache. No network calls beyond the Ostrev catalog endpoint. Threat model doc is in the Helmsgate wiki under Integrations. Please flag anything on the cache encryption path by Thursday; we ship Friday morning regardless of cosmetic findings. All testing should target the candidate build, whose trace token follows.

— Rask, release eng

build token for tawif-bahip: htk31_68bba16e1afabfef4ecc69408c06f16

## Authentication

Rebuilds on Staticore are incremental: only pages with changed content hashes get regenerated. The rebuild trigger endpoint sits behind the Kilnway auth proxy. No anonymous triggers — every call needs a valid service credential scoped to the target site. Tokens rotate monthly; stale tokens return a 401 with no retry hint. For this week's sync demo against the staging builder, use the key below.

API key for yagag-fawif: zpat4_Gful

### Step 4: Stabilize the integration tests

Heads up: the Tollgate payments suite is flaky mostly because tests share one sandbox ledger. Before migrating, give each test run its own namespace and bump the settlement poll timeout — the old default is way too tight. Once that's in place, reruns should drop to near zero. The test harness picks up these configuration values at startup.

config for hahip-yajep:
holix:
  log_level: error
  metrics_host: metrics.holix.qorvellabs.internal
  pin: 9600
  pool_size: 8